Size and Weight Comparison The size of a lens is a crucial factor to consider when comparing two lenses. Sony FE 50mm F1.2 GM is the longer of the two lenses at 108mm. The Leica APO-SL 50mm F2 ASPH with a length of 102mm, is 6mm shorter. Besides being longer, the Sony FE 50mm F1.2 GM also has a larger diameter of 87mm compared to the Leica APO-SL 50mm F2 ASPH's 73mm diameter.

Comparison image of the Sony FE 50mm F1.2 GM and the Leica APO-SL 50mm F2 ASPH Size and Weight The weight of a lens is equally significant as its external dimensions, particularly if you intend to handhold your camera and lens combination for extended periods. Leica APO-SL 50mm F2 ASPH weighs 740g, 4% (38g) lighter than the Sony FE 50mm F1.2 GM's weight of 778g.
Filter Threads
The Sony FE 50mm F1.2 GM has a filter size of 72mm whereas the Leica APO-SL 50mm F2 ASPH has a 67mm diameter. Larger filters are generally more expensive than the smaller ones given all the other features are equal.

Lens Mounts
The Sony FE 50mm F1.2 GM has the Sony E lens mount whereas the Leica APO-SL 50mm F2 ASPH has the Leica L lens mount . Some of the latest released cameras that are compatible with these mounts are Sony FX5 , Sony A7R VI and Sony A7 V for the Sony E Mount and Leica SL3-P , Panasonic S1 II and Panasonic S1 IIE for the Leica L Mount.
